| # -*- coding: utf-8 -*-
 | |
| 
 | |
| import sys
 | |
| import os
 | |
| import shutil
 | |
| import subprocess
 | |
| import argparse
 | |
| from pprint     import pprint
 | |
| from midi       import *
 | |
| from tester     import *
 | |
| 
 | |
| # ------------------------------------------------------------------------------
 | |
| 
 | |
| rootDir = os.path.abspath(os.path.join(os.path.dirname(os.path.realpath(__file__)), '../..'))
 | |
| logsDir = os.path.join(rootDir, 'logs')
 | |
| resDir  = os.path.join(rootDir, 'res')
 | |
| srcDir  = os.path.join(rootDir, 'src')
 | |
| 
 | |
| # ------------------------------------------------------------------------------
 | |
| 
 | |
| class Dict(dict):
 | |
|     def __init__(self, *args, **kwargs):
 | |
|         super().__init__(*args, **kwargs)
 | |
|         self.__dict__ = self
 | |
| 
 | |
| # ------------------------------------------------------------------------------
 | |
| 
 | |
| class Arduino:
 | |
|     if sys.platform == 'darwin':
 | |
|         binary  = '/Applications/Arduino.app/Contents/MacOS/JavaApplicationStub'
 | |
|         home    = os.path.expanduser('~/Documents/Arduino')
 | |
|     elif sys.platform == 'win32':
 | |
|         binary  = 'arduino.exe'
 | |
|         home    = os.path.expanduser('~/My Documents/Arduino')
 | |
|     elif sys.platform == 'linux':
 | |
|         binary  = 'arduino'
 | |
|         home    = os.path.expanduser('~/Arduino')
 | |
|     else:
 | |
|         print('Unsupported platform %s' % str(sys.platform))
 | |
|         sys.exit(1)
 | |
| 
 | |
|     libraryDir = os.path.join(home, 'libraries')
 | |
| 
 | |
|     boards = [
 | |
|         Dict({
 | |
|             'name':   'Uno',
 | |
|             'id':     'arduino:avr:uno',
 | |
|             'port':   None,
 | |
|         }),
 | |
|         Dict({
 | |
|             'name':   'Leonardo',
 | |
|             'id':     'arduino:avr:leonardo',
 | |
|             'port':   None,
 | |
|         }),
 | |
|         Dict({
 | |
|             'name':   'Mega',
 | |
|             'id':     'arduino:avr:mega',
 | |
|             'port':   None,
 | |
|         }),
 | |
|         Dict({
 | |
|             'name':   'Due',
 | |
|             'id':     'arduino:sam:due',
 | |
|             'port':   None,
 | |
|         }),
 | |
|     ]
 | |
| 
 | |
|     def checkReturnCode(code):
 | |
|         if code == 0:
 | |
|             return True
 | |
|         if code == 1:
 | |
|             print('Operation failed.')
 | |
|         if code == 2:
 | |
|             print('File not found')
 | |
|         if code == 3:
 | |
|             print('Invalid argument')
 | |
|         return False
 | |
| 
 | |
|     def verify(sketch, boardId):
 | |
|         return  Arduino.checkReturnCode(subprocess.call([
 | |
|                 Arduino.binary,
 | |
|                 '--verify', sketch,
 | |
|                 '--board',  boardId,
 | |
|                 '--verbose-build',
 | |
|             ]))
 | |
|             #], stdout = open(os.devnull, 'wb')))
 | |
| 
 | |
| # ------------------------------------------------------------------------------
 | |
| 
 | |
| class ArduinoMidiLibrary:
 | |
|     def __init__(self):
 | |
|         self.path       = os.path.join(Arduino.libraryDir, 'MIDI')
 | |
|         self.sources    = self.getSources()
 | |
|         self.resources  = self.getResources()
 | |
| 
 | |
|     def getSources(self):
 | |
|         sources = dict()
 | |
|         for root, dirs, files in os.walk(srcDir):
 | |
|             for name, ext in [os.path.splitext(f) for f in files]:
 | |
|                 if ext in ('.cpp', '.hpp', '.h'):
 | |
|                     source  = os.path.join(root, name + ext)
 | |
|                     dest    = os.path.join(self.path, os.path.relpath(source, srcDir))
 | |
|                     sources[source] = dest
 | |
|         return sources
 | |
| 
 | |
|     def getResources(self):
 | |
|         return {
 | |
|             os.path.join(resDir, 'keywords.txt'): os.path.join(self.path, 'keywords.txt'),
 | |
|             os.path.join(resDir, 'examples/'): os.path.join(self.path, 'examples/'),
 | |
|         }
 | |
| 
 | |
|     def install(self):
 | |
|         payloads = dict(list(self.sources.items()) + list(self.resources.items()))
 | |
|         for s,d in payloads.items():
 | |
|             if not os.path.exists(os.path.dirname(d)):
 | |
|                 os.makedirs(os.path.dirname(d))
 | |
|             if os.path.isfile(s):
 | |
|                 shutil.copy2(s, d)
 | |
|             elif os.path.isdir(s):
 | |
|                 if os.path.exists(d):
 | |
|                     shutil.rmtree(d)
 | |
|                 shutil.copytree(s, d)
 | |
| 
 | |
|     def getInstalledExamples(self):
 | |
|         exDir = os.path.join(self.path, 'examples')
 | |
|         return [os.path.join(exDir, x, x + '.ino') for x in next(os.walk(exDir))[1]]
 | |
| 
 | |
|     def validate(self):
 | |
|         for board in Arduino.boards:
 | |
|             # Validate examples
 | |
|             print('Validation for Arduino %s' % board.name)
 | |
|             for example in self.getInstalledExamples():
 | |
|                 if not Arduino.verify(example, board.id):
 | |
|                     print('{0:40} {1}'.format(os.path.basename(example), 'FAILED'))
 | |
|                     return False
 | |
|                 else:
 | |
|                     print('{0:40} {1}'.format(os.path.basename(example), 'PASSED'))
 | |
|         return True
 | |
| 
 | |
| # ------------------------------------------------------------------------------
 | |
| 
 | |
| def main():
 | |
| 
 | |
|     info = "Validator script for the Arduino MIDI Library."
 | |
|     arg_parser = argparse.ArgumentParser(description = info)
 | |
| 
 | |
|     arg_parser.add_argument('--compile', '-c',
 | |
|                             action="store_true",
 | |
|                             help="Test compilation of the example sketches")
 | |
| 
 | |
|     arg_parser.add_argument('--runtime', '-r',
 | |
|                             action="store_true",
 | |
|                             help="Test runtime")
 | |
| 
 | |
|     args = arg_parser.parse_args()
 | |
| 
 | |
|     if args.compile:
 | |
|         lib = ArduinoMidiLibrary()
 | |
|         lib.install()
 | |
|         if lib.validate():
 | |
|             print('Compilation test passed')
 | |
|         else:
 | |
|             print('Compilation test failed')
 | |
| 
 | |
|     if args.runtime:
 | |
|         midiInterface = MidiInterface()
 | |
|         tester  = Tester(midiInterface)
 | |
|         midiInterface.listenerCallback = tester.handleMidiInput
 | |
| 
 | |
|         tester.checkThru([Midi.NoteOn, 64, 80])
 | |
|         tester.checkThru([Midi.AfterTouchChannel, 1])
 | |
|         tester.checkThru([2])
 | |
|         tester.checkThru([3])
 | |
|         tester.checkThru([Midi.NoteOn, 64, 0])
 | |
|         tester.checkThru([65, 127])
 | |
|         tester.checkThru([65, 0])
 | |
|         tester.checkThru([66, 127])
 | |
|         tester.checkThru([66, 0])
 | |
| 
 | |
| # ------------------------------------------------------------------------------
 | |
| 
 | |
| if __name__ == '__main__':
 | |
|     main()
